12. Which of the following is not a property of LinkedListNode?

a.Value

b.Reference

c.Previous

d.Next

13. Which of the following statements is false?

a.Lambda expressions allow you to define simple, anonymous methods.

b.A lambda's return type is listed to the left of the lambda.

c.A delegate can hold a reference to a lambda expression that has a signature that's compatible with the delegate type.

d.A lambda expression is called via a variable that references it.

15. In functional programming, you specify ________ you want to accomplish in a task, but not ________ to accomplish it.

a.how, what

b.when, how

c.what, when

d.what, how

16. Which of the following statements about functional programming is false?

a.You do not need to specify how to iterate through the elements or declare and use any mutable (that is, modifiable) variables. This is known as internal iteration, because the library code (behind the scenes) iterates through all the elements to perform the task.

b.A key aspect of functional programming is immutability—not modifying the data source being processed or any other program state, such as counter-control variables in loops. This eliminates common errors that are caused by modifying data incorrectly.

c.A filter operation combines the elements of a collection into a single new value, typically using a lambda that specifies how to combine the elements.

d.A map operation results in a new collection in which each element of the original collection is mapped to a new value (possibly of a different type). The new collection has the same number of elements as the collection that was mapped.

18. The compiler converts LINQ queries into calls to ________, many of which have delegate parameters.

a.instance methods

b.constructors

c.extension methods

d.void methods

20. Which of the following statements is false?

a.The LinkedList class is a singly linked list.

b.The LinkedList class's enumerator loops over the values of the nodes, not the nodes themselves.

c.One LinkedListNode cannot be a member of more than one LinkedList.

d.Method Find performs a linear search on the list and returns the first node that contains a value equal to the passed argument.

Answer #1

12) Reference
13) A lambda’s return type is listed to the left of the lambda.
15) what, how
16) A filter operation combines the elements of a collection into a single new value, typically using a lambda that specifies how to combine the elements.
18) extension methods
20) The LinkedList class is a singly linked list.
